c#中 封装操作ini文件的API 修改了一下函数名别的没动

using System;

using System.IO;

using System.Runtime.InteropServices;

using System.Text;

using System.Collections;

using System.Collections.Specialized;

namespace Ini

{

  /**//// <summary>

  /// IniFiles的类

  /// </summary>

public class IniFiles

  {

    public string FileName; //INI文件名

    //声明读写INI文件的API函数

    [DllImport("kernel32")]

    private static extern bool WritePrivateProfileString(string section, string key, string val, string filePath);

    [DllImport("kernel32")]

    private static extern int GetPrivateProfileString(string section, string key, string def, byte[] retVal, int size, string filePath);

    //类的构造函数,传递INI文件名

    public IniFiles(string AFileName)

    {

      // 判断文件是否存在

      FileInfo fileInfo = new FileInfo(AFileName);

      //Todo:搞清枚举的用法

      if ((!fileInfo.Exists))

      { //|| (FileAttributes.Directory in fileInfo.Attributes))

        //文件不存在,建立文件

        System.IO.StreamWriter sw = new System.IO.StreamWriter(AFileName, false, System.Text.Encoding.Default);

        try

        {

          sw.Write("#表格配置档案");

          sw.Close();

        }

        catch

        {

          throw (new ApplicationException("Ini文件不存在"));

        }

      }

      //必须是完全路径,不能是相对路径

      FileName = fileInfo.FullName;

    }

    //写INI文件

    public void WriteString(string Section, string Ident, string Value)

    {

      if (!WritePrivateProfileString(Section, Ident, Value, FileName))

      {

 

        throw (new ApplicationException("写Ini文件出错"));

      }

    }

    //读取INI文件指定

    public string ReadString(string Section, string Ident, string Default)

    {

      Byte[] Buffer = new Byte[65535];

      int bufLen = GetPrivateProfileString(Section, Ident, Default, Buffer, Buffer.GetUpperBound(0), FileName);

      //必须设定0(系统默认的代码页)的编码方式,否则无法支持中文

      string s = Encoding.GetEncoding(0).GetString(Buffer);

      s = s.Substring(0, bufLen);

      return s.Trim();

    }

    //读整数

    public int ReadInteger(string Section, string Ident, int Default)

    {

      string intStr = ReadString(Section, Ident, Convert.ToString(Default));

      try

      {

        return Convert.ToInt32(intStr);

      }

      catch (Exception ex)

      {

        Console.WriteLine(ex.Message);

        return Default;

      }

    }

    //写整数

    public void WriteInteger(string Section, string Ident, int Value)

    {

      WriteString(Section, Ident, Value.ToString());

    }

    //读布尔

    public bool ReadBool(string Section, string Ident, bool Default)

    {

      try

      {

        return Convert.ToBoolean(ReadString(Section, Ident, Convert.ToString(Default)));

      }

      catch (Exception ex)

      {

        Console.WriteLine(ex.Message);

        return Default;

      }

    }

    //写Bool

    public void WriteBool(string Section, string Ident, bool Value)

    {

      WriteString(Section, Ident, Convert.ToString(Value));

    }

    //从Ini文件中,将指定的Section名称中的所有Ident添加到列表中

    public void ReadSection(string Section, StringCollection Idents)

    {

      Byte[] Buffer = new Byte[16384];

      //Idents.Clear();

      int bufLen = GetPrivateProfileString(Section, null, null, Buffer, Buffer.GetUpperBound(0),

       FileName);

      //对Section进行解析

      GetStringsFromBuffer(Buffer, bufLen, Idents);

    }

    private void GetStringsFromBuffer(Byte[] Buffer, int bufLen, StringCollection Strings)

    {

      Strings.Clear();

      if (bufLen != 0)

      {

        int start = 0;

        for (int i = 0; i < bufLen; i++)

        {

          if ((Buffer[i] == 0) && ((i - start) > 0))

          {

            String s = Encoding.GetEncoding(0).GetString(Buffer, start, i - start);

            Strings.Add(s);

            start = i + 1;

          }

        }

      }

    }

    //从Ini文件中,读取所有的Sections的名称

    public void ReadSections(StringCollection SectionList)

    {

      //Note:必须得用Bytes来实现,StringBuilder只能取到第一个Section

      byte[] Buffer = new byte[65535];

      int bufLen = 0;

      bufLen = GetPrivateProfileString(null, null, null, Buffer,

       Buffer.GetUpperBound(0), FileName);

      GetStringsFromBuffer(Buffer, bufLen, SectionList);

    }

    //读取指定的Section的所有Value到列表中

    public void ReadSectionValues(string Section, NameValueCollection Values)

    {

      StringCollection KeyList = new StringCollection();

      ReadSection(Section, KeyList);

      Values.Clear();

      foreach (string key in KeyList)

      {

        Values.Add(key, ReadString(Section, key, ""));

  

      }

    }

    

    //清除某个Section

    public void EraseSection(string Section)

    {

      //

      if (!WritePrivateProfileString(Section, null, null, FileName))

      {

        throw (new ApplicationException("无法清除Ini文件中的Section"));

      }

    }

    //删除某个Section下的键

    public void DeleteKey(string Section, string Ident)

    {

      WritePrivateProfileString(Section, Ident, null, FileName);

    }

    //Note:对于Win9X,来说需要实现UpdateFile方法将缓冲中的数据写入文件

    //在Win NT, 2000和XP上,都是直接写文件,没有缓冲,所以,无须实现UpdateFile

    //执行完对Ini文件的修改之后,应该调用本方法更新缓冲区。

    public void UpdateFile()

    {

      WritePrivateProfileString(null, null, null, FileName);

    }

    //检查某个Section下的某个键值是否存在

    public bool ValueExists(string Section, string Ident)

    {

      //

      StringCollection Idents = new StringCollection();

      ReadSection(Section, Idents);

      return Idents.IndexOf(Ident) > -1;

    }

    //确保资源的释放

    ~IniFiles()

    {

      UpdateFile();

    }

  }

}
